Avatar billede maxmull Nybegynder
25. marts 2005 - 18:30 Der er 9 kommentarer og
1 løsning

3 kolonder fra Excell importeret ind i et kommentar felt i Access

Jeg har en lille opgave med at lave en medlems database og den kilde fil jeg har er en excell fil. Kan kan ikke ligge 3 kolonder sammen i et kommentar felt i access?

Data har ikke været struktyreret rigtig før så derfor.

Alternativ kan man vel importeret data som de er og så køre et update scrift der ligger data over i mit kommentar felt.
Avatar billede sjap Praktikant
25. marts 2005 - 18:42 #1
Du giver jo sådan set selv et udmærket forslag - nemlig at importere data som sædvanligt, og så lægge dem sammen i en forespørgsel, der lægger dem ind i kommentarfeltet.

Alternativt kan du jo i Excel lægge felterne sammen til et felt.
Avatar billede maxmull Nybegynder
25. marts 2005 - 18:53 #2
Kan du ikke vise lidt om hvordan man gør det?
Jeg har en tabel der hedder T_Stamoplysninger og der har jeg 3 felter ( Aar, Antaget, Antaget_blk_nr) som jeg gerne vil have lagt sammen i feltet Kommentar.

Gerne sådan at felt værdierne kommer på 3 linjer i kommentar feltet med på denne måde:
Aar : Værdi
Antaget : Værdi
Antaget_blk_nr : Værdi
Avatar billede mugs Novice
25. marts 2005 - 18:57 #3
Ved at læge felterne sammen til et notatfelt bliver din database ikke så dynamisk som med 3 felter.
Hvis du i nogle situationer har brug for at samle felterne til et felt, så gør det i det objekt hvor du har brug for det.
Avatar billede sjap Praktikant
25. marts 2005 - 19:05 #4
Tilslutter mig mugs' kommentarer vedr. fleksibilitet (eller dynamisk som mugs kalder det)

Du kan oprette felterne i en forespørgsel med følgende SQL:

SELECT "År: " & [Aar] & "
" & "Antaget: " & [Antaget] & "
" & "Antaget_blk_nr: " & [Antaget_blk_nr] AS Kommentar
FROM T_Stamoplysninger;

Men hvilken tabel vil du have dem ind i.
Avatar billede maxmull Nybegynder
25. marts 2005 - 19:06 #5
Grunden til at data skal ligge sammen er fordi data nu skal struktureres med en under formular og det er noget manuelt taste arbejde som der skal gøres men ikke af mig :-)
Avatar billede maxmull Nybegynder
25. marts 2005 - 19:07 #6
Jeg havde forventning om at ligge dem ind i samme tabel.
Avatar billede mugs Novice
25. marts 2005 - 19:07 #7
Du kan sagtens strukturere data med underformular med ale 3 felter.
Avatar billede sjap Praktikant
25. marts 2005 - 19:09 #8
maxmull > Det kan klares med denne her:

UPDATE T_Stamoplysninger SET T_Stamoplysninger.Kommentar = "År: " & [Aar] & "
" & "Antaget: " & [Antaget] & "
" & "Antaget_blk_nr: " & [Antaget_blk_nr];
Avatar billede maxmull Nybegynder
25. marts 2005 - 19:17 #9
Mange tak for hjælpen
Avatar billede sjap Praktikant
25. marts 2005 - 19:21 #10
Det var så lidt. Men jeg synes du skal overveje det som mugs har påpeget. Der kan selvfølgelig være ting som vi ikke kan se, men vores - trods alt - begrænsede indsigt i dit projekt, så derfor kan du selvfølgelig have en meget god grund til at gøre som du gør.

Som mugs skriver, så kan man sagtens lave en underformular med alle tre felter, og det giver trods alt større fleksibilitet - og det er jo en væsentlig pointe.

Når det så er sagt (eller skrevet), så skal jeg ikke forstyrre mere. Fortsat god påske til begge de herrer ;0)
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ester